A CASED PAIR OF 48-BORE PERCUSSION OVERCOAT PISTOLS
BY FORSYTH & CO, LONDON, NO.S 3094 AND 3095 FOR 1823
With signed reblued steel barrels each with platinum lines at the breech and pierced platinum plug, scroll engraved tangs each incorporating a back-sight, signed and engraved case-hardened bevelled locks each with safety-catch, and retained by a single screw through the lock-plate, figured walnut full stocks, chequered butts, scroll engraved iron mounts, silver barrel-bolt escutcheons, and later horn-tipped ramrods: in original lined and fitted oak case with accessories, the lid with flush-fitting carrying handle, London proof marks
